专业实习内容和要求:
计算机网络的使用已经深入人们的工作和生活,而网络安全现在也已经成为一个让人们非常担心的问题。Sniffer是一个能够获取冲突域中数据的嗅探工具,它在我们进行网络安全管理方面具有很大的意义。一个sniffer涉及到网络开发的方方面面,了解它的原理、结构对于我们巩固网络基础知识以及将来进一步进行网络开发具有很大的意义。
要求:通过分析各类sniffer软件,了解其原理。在实现简单的嗅探到冲突域中所有的数据报文的基础上,也可以针对特定IP地址、特定协议等条件进行有条件的嗅探。
研究内容、特色及关键问题:
一、研究对该系统的需求分析,模块划分等;
二、研究TCP/IP体系结构、sock(或winsock)原理及windows网络编程技术;
三、根据自己的实际情况选择并研究开发语言,如VB(VC)等;;
四、了解和掌握该系统设计的一般调研和设计步骤,认识TCP/IP体系结构及各种相关网络协议,熟练掌握开发语言VB(VC)、设计工具VISO。(并且在暑假期间根据你选择的开发语言抓紧时间学习相关的知识。)
指导教师签字
2014年7月 日
参考资料:
【1】 WINDOWS网络编程技术
【2】 TCP/IP详解
【3】 网络socket编程指南
【4】 Visual C++网络高级编程
【5】 Visual Basic 6开发人员指南